Overview
The Role
We are seeking a highly skilled and experienced Senior Software Engineer to join our technology team in Málaga. In this role, you will take a leading part in our product development—designing and building new features, addressing technical debt, and providing reliable operational support. This is a hands-on position with a strong focus on technical leadership, mentoring, and driving architectural decisions that shape the future of our platform.
Who We Are
At Liquid Barcodes, we’ve developed the world\'s most advanced digital loyalty and subscription app and SaaS platform that helps our clients connect and build loyalty with their customers. Our technology transforms digital marketing in the convenience sector by closing the loop between the customer and the store. That’s life loyalty.
We work with leading retail brands such as 7-Eleven, Circle K, and Cepsa. Headquartered in Norway, we also have offices in Spain and the US. Our Málaga hub, located right in the city center opposite the Cathedral, is the home of our platform development, quality assurance, and customer success teams.
Responsibilities
Lead the design, development, and deployment of new features for our SaaS platform, ensuring scalability, performance, and maintainability.
Drive architectural decisions and provide guidance on best practices for microservices, APIs, and data integrations.
Mentor and support other engineers, fostering knowledge-sharing and raising the overall technical bar.
Identify and proactively address technical debt to keep the codebase healthy and efficient.
Provide reliable operational support, including diagnosing and resolving customer issues, while ensuring long-term fixes and improvements.
Partner closely with stakeholders (Infra, Product, Ops, Customer Success) to balance business priorities with technical considerations and communicate trade-offs clearly.
Contribute to the evolution of our platform by recommending improvements in architecture, security, observability, and cost efficiency.
Your Background
Experience: 7+ years in software development, with proven delivery of complex, high-quality solutions in a product company (SaaS preferred).
Technical Skills:
Expert in .NET framework and C#, with hands-on experience designing and implementing complex systems.
Experience with .NET 8 / 9 (Core), ASP.NET Core, Entity Framework Core.
Strong knowledge of microservices architecture and developing REST APIs at scale.
Proficiency with Docker and Kubernetes for orchestration, deployment, and scaling.
Familiarity with DevOps practices, Infrastructure as Code, and observability tools.
Deep experience with relational and NoSQL databases (MySQL, MongoDB, Redis) including schema design and optimization.
Familiarity with RabbitMQ or other message brokers for event-driven systems.
Hands-on experience with CI / CD pipelines (Jenkins, ArgoCD, GitHub Actions).
Experience with cloud environments, preferably AWS.
Nice to have: familiarity with AI-assisted coding tools (GitHub Copilot, ChatGPT, Cursor).
Soft Skills
Strong problem-solving ability and technical decision-making.
Ownership and proactivity in driving initiatives.
Excellent collaboration across engineering, product, and business stakeholders.
Clear communication with both technical and non-technical audiences.
Leadership and mentoring skills, capable of setting priorities and balancing trade-offs.
What’s in it for you?
Competitive salary based on experience
Health insurance
Career growth opportunities
International, young, and dynamic environment
Office in the heart of Málaga city center
Work-life balance
Hybrid working model and flexible hours
Weekly lunch meetings (optional)
Teambuilding activities
#J-18808-Ljbffr